British Swim School instructors focus on teaching swimming skills and water safety to students of all ages, often working in swim schools and community pools. Lifeguards primarily ensure safety by monitoring aquatic environments and performing rescues. While both roles require CPR and First Aid certifications, British Swim School emphasizes instruction, whereas lifeguarding emphasizes safety and rescue skills.
